HB 615 (2014) -  Employment of Student Interns

by McGhee
Creates "Florida Student Intern Employment Program"; provides tax credit against corporate income tax for hiring student interns; provides qualifying criteria for business & student intern; provides limitations & requirements with respect to program; provides that tax credit is equal to specified percentage of wages paid to student intern, subject to cap on total amount of credit claimable by business; authorizes DOR to adopt rules; authorizes business to carry forward unused tax credit for specified number of years.
Effective Date: July 1, 2014
Last Event: Died in Finance & Tax Subcommittee on Friday, May 2, 2014 10:39 PM
